This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
sdbs_selfhosting [2020/06/27 11:55] sdbs |
sdbs_selfhosting [2020/12/19 15:02] (current) sdbs [101] |
||
---|---|---|---|
Line 1: | Line 1: | ||
- | ===== TMP ===== | + | ====== sdbs_selfhosting ====== |
- | - sdbs backups [[syncthing]] | + | ===== 101 ===== |
- | - [[ipfs]] | + | |
- | - [[torrent]] | + | |
- | - [[https:// | + | |
- | - [[https:// | + | |
- | ===== Intro ===== | + | - sdbs backups shared through [[syncthing]] |
+ | - [[ipfs]] as single file self-hosting solution | ||
+ | - [[torrent]] is used at klastr | ||
+ | - projects using self-hosting | ||
+ | - [[https:// | ||
+ | - [[https:// | ||
+ | - [[https:// | ||
- | ==== Project list ==== | + | ===== CHAOSSTREAM ===== |
+ | ==== IPFS ==== | ||
+ | The script for autopinning files from **inform** and **pile**: | ||
- | ===== Essential ===== | + | < |
+ | set -ex | ||
+ | cd | ||
+ | pwd | ||
+ | mkdir -p ipfs | ||
+ | cd ipfs | ||
- | ==== Tool list ==== | + | echo ' |
+ | # | ||
+ | DIR="$( cd "$( dirname " | ||
- | ===== Advanced ===== | + | cd " |
+ | |||
+ | for url in " | ||
+ | echo " | ||
+ | for cid in $(curl -s $url|sort -R);do | ||
+ | ipfs get " | ||
+ | done | ||
+ | done | ||
+ | ' > update_pins.sh | ||
+ | chmod +x update_pins.sh | ||
+ | |||
+ | echo "30 */6 * * * $(whoami) ipfs name publish --key=gunk Qmb6WJzMereTNCMh1drjepq3wEn9r6HkBZKadc7CFwf98V" | ||
+ | |||
+ | set +x | ||
+ | echo " | ||
+ | </ | ||
+ | |||
+ | Copy and paste this into some file, then run it with '' | ||
+ | |||
+ | ------------------------------------------------------------ | ||
+ | |||
+ | ===== Structure proposal ===== | ||
+ | ===== Intro ===== | ||
+ | ==== Project list ==== | ||
+ | ===== Essential ===== | ||
+ | ==== Tool list ==== | ||
+ | | ||